Orthodox day of the veterinarian

The church blessed this holiday in 2011. It all started with the fact that the initiative was sent to the Patriarch of All Russia by the initiative group of the Agricultural Academy of Sciences with a request to consider the days of memory of the martyrs Flora and Laurus as the day of the veterinarian. The saints lived in Byzantium for 2-3 centuries, had the gift of healing people and animals. Once a pagan priest after healing converted to the Christian faith, the brothers paid for it with their lives. On the day of the discovery of the relics of believing doctors in Novgorod, the death of horses stopped. Saints began to be considered the patrons of pets, as well as those who learn to manage horses. The protector of veterinarians in the Catholic Church is St. Eligius.

Aviation Day in Ukraine

On this day both the military and civilian aviators celebrate their holiday. The last Saturday of August is dedicated to pilots, aircraft manufacturing enterprises, airport maintenance personnel, technicians - everyone who, in one way or another, is in contact with aviation. The air traffic management system in Ukraine is combined between military and civil aviation, and the naval forces also have an aviation brigade. There are several flight schools in the country, the State Flight Academy, IATC (center for aviation training).

Independence Day of Kyrgyzstan

In 1991, at an extraordinary session of the Supreme Council of the Republic of Kyrgyzstan, the country was declared an independent state with a democratic system of government. The Declaration of Independence consolidated the will of the people in self-determination and the establishment of independent statehood. Kyrgyzstan joined the countries adhering to the generally recognized principles of morality and called for recognition of the independence of the state in the world. The biggest celebration takes place in the capital of Bishkek with the participation of music and theater groups, the day ends with a festive salute.

Limba noastre, national language day in Moldova

The name of the unique holiday of Moldova means "our language". The adoption of the law on the Moldavian language as a state language entailed the replacement of the Cyrillic alphabet with the Latin alphabet. To this day, trying to coincide with exhibitions and festivals of national art, festive events that glorify the native language and foster respect and love for it. National groups perform concerts all over Chisinau and other cities, in the evening a large concert is held on the main square of the city with the participation of Romanian guests. Particularly noteworthy is the action - a memorial service for the departed figures of Moldavian culture, including the celebration of Alexei Mateevich, who became the author of the national anthem.

Folk calendar August 31

Horse festival Flora and Laurel

Two siblings who died for faith in the 3rd century, were healers and brought many benefits to people and animals. In addition, they skillfully built buildings, so they were sent to the construction of the temple. At the opening of the temple, visitors led by brothers burned all idols, for which they were attacked. The brothers defended the believers, but were captured and tortured. Flora and Lavra fell asleep alive in the well, burned the rest of the participants. However, at the moment when they were discovered from the power, the death of cattle ceased. Flora and Lavra began to be revered as patrons of horses.

On this holiday, peasants gave all their attention to horses - they washed, cleaned, and braided pigtails in their mane. Then they were sprinkled with holy water. Animals were treated to a festive treat, even treated to beer. Mistresses bake a special cookie with a horseshoe - for good luck. Also, the last summer day is considered the end of field work. Holiday celebrations marked the end of winter sowing. Wormwood was considered as a popular sign: if it has a thick root - you can expect a good harvest. The peasant women began their babysitting gatherings - getting together, they spun, spent evenings talking.

August 31, 1935 - the beginning of the Stakhanov movement

The reason for this event was the record of Aleksey Stakhanov, who, with the competent organization of work and with the help of his professionalism, met 14 daily norms for coal production at the mine on the day. The communist pariah decided to turn the Stakhanov movement into a millionth. He was picked up throughout the country, turning it into a special form of socialist competition. The workers themselves sought to overfulfill the plan, while the goals were different - some from ordinary excitement, others because of money, and some from ideological considerations. Many enterprises participated in the competitions, organizing Stakhanov shifts., Weeks and even months. Although today it is no longer a secret that in many cases, records were created as a result of fraud or by artificial means, safety standards and safety procedures remained on the sidelines. But one way or another, the Stakhanov movement contributed to the development of the country.

August 31, 1986 - the death of "Admiral Nakhimov" - a passenger cruise ship

The completely accidental collision of “Admiral Nakhimov” with the bulk carrier “Pyotr Vasev” with a grain load in just 10 minutes led to the sinking of the ship. Damage to the hull caused by the collision opened up access to water; moreover, all portholes were opened in hot weather. The ship sank almost instantly. Killed 423 people, the harm of which 64 crew members. Expert opinions are unanimous - the captains of both ships made mistakes. A monument was erected near the Novorossiysk lighthouse in memory of the victims of the water disaster.

August 31, 1990 - the unification of Germany. The signing of an agreement on the entry of the GDR into the FRG.

The relations between the two parts of Germany were finally settled a little later, a few days later, with the participation of representatives of the USSR of the USA and France. The creation of a united Germany officially confirmed the agreement by which the former lands of the GDR and West Berlin became part of a single state. The countries of the world have recognized the sovereignty of Germany and its rights in international politics.

August 31, 1997 - Princess Diana died

A car accident occurred in an underground tunnel in Paris. The Princess of Wales traveled through the tunnel in a car with her friend Dodi al-Fayed and the driver. The men died on the spot, the princess lived another 2 hours. Lady "Dee" was a darling all over the world, a true folk princess who was popularly recognized. She actively participated in world politics, was an activist of various movements. After parting with the heir to the throne, she sold almost all of her outfits, explaining this by the fact that she no longer needed such a large wardrobe to work. Three million dollars in proceeds went to charity. Citizens regarded the death of the princess as a great loss for the country.

Wilhelmina (1880 - 1964) - Queen of the Netherlands

Wilhelmina became famous for her role in the second world war. She became a symbol of the Dutch Resistance. The only heiress to the throne from 4 years old, from the time of her majority she ruled the Netherlands for 50 years. In 1901, she married Henry Duke of Mecklenburg-Schwerin, gave birth to the only daughter in whose favor she abdicated, leaving only the title of princess. Queen Wilhelmina ruled the country more than any other monarch in the history of the Netherlands.

Alexander Radishchev (1749 - 1802 years) - Russian poet

Radishchev's attitude was formed under the influence of the French enlightenment at the University of Leipzig. At first he was engaged only in translations, then began his literary work. Radishchev is considered the founder of Russian pedagogy, aesthetics, oratory. His famous creations are “Creation of the World”, “The Word about Lomonosov”, but the ode to “Liberty” reached its greatest fame. After the decree of Catherine 2 on the possibility of free organization of printing houses, he acquired equipment and printed his main work himself - "Travel from St. Petersburg to Moscow". Radishchev's ideas influenced the development of the worldview of Pushkin, Herzen and the Decembrists.

Matilda Kshesinskaya (1872 - 1971) - Russian ballerina

After the imperial dance school, Matilda Feliksovna danced at the Mariinsky Theater, where her parents and ballet dancers worked before. She perfectly fulfilled her roles in the ballets of the theater, fulfilled her old dream - she danced Esmeralda, and eventually became the only performer of this role. Before that, only Italian ballerinas performed the part, so Matilda took lessons from the Italian choreographer Enrico Cecchetti. Being in exile, Matilda also achieved success abroad - it is known that in London Covent Garden she was called to the scene 18 times, which is very surprising for a discreet London audience.
